Juventus reportedly inform interested clubs, said to include Arsenal, that Adrien Rabiot is available for £25m during the January transfer window.

Arsenal are reportedly able to sign Juventus midfielder Adrien Rabiot for £25m during the January transfer window.

Having had his pick of clubs during the summer, Rabiot opted to move to Turin on a free transfer at the end of his with Paris Saint-Germain.

However, faced with strong competition in the middle of the pitch, the 24-year-old has made just seven starts and five substitute outings at the Italian giants.

According to Sport Mediaset, Juventus are prepared to part ways with the Frenchman if they receive a bid in the region of £25m.

The alleged development will interest Arsenal, who are said to hold an interest in Rabiot as they bid to strengthen in that area before the end of the month.
